But what if it spills on your favourite costume? Red Wine Removal of stains can be a very difficult task.

Here are few tips which can help you with Red Wine Removal of stains.

v� Let�s have a look on some homemade solutions to clean red wine stains from clothes

  • Club Soda and salt: One thing that has to be kept in mind �Do not let the stain dry� as if the stain dries up it will be very difficult for you to fight with the stains. Pour club soda on the stain and then cover the fabric with thick layer of salt. The salt will absorb the colour of the wine and the stain on the fabric will fade out.
  • Shaving Cream or Baking Soda: If the stains have dried up, you will have to wash it with warm water first and then apply shaving cream or baking soda on the stained part. Leave it for some time and the stain will vanish.
